Nestled along the coast of Tanzania lies Zanzibar, a picturesque island paradise renowned for its stunning beaches, crystal-clear waters, and rich culture. With its verdant landscapes and welcoming people, Zanzibar https://getsocialselling.com/story5477385/zanzibar-a-paradise-island-off-tanzania-s-coast